It's Okay We're Hunting Communists Symbolism, Ever After High Fanfiction Dexter And Daring, Articles S

", Is it safe to use S3 over HTTP from EC2, as opposed to HTTPS, aws.amazon.com/blogs/aws/new-vpc-endpoint-for-amazon-s3, How Intuit democratizes AI development across teams through reusability. s3 and wireshark reports the response protocol used is TLSv1.2. Ingest data with S3 and then access the data with either S3 or Wekas other protocols. Does a summoned creature play immediately after being summoned by a ready action? The Weka Limitless Data Platform now has a fully compliant native S3 protocol access in line with its multi-protocol capabilities, making it the ultimate high-performance solution for S3 native appliances! Is it possible to create a concave light? If the value is 1, the LOCATION clause supports an Amazon S3 URL, and does not contain the region parameter. You must specify the S3 endpoint name and bucket that you want to check. Disconnect between goals and daily tasksIs it me, or the industry? The S3 file prefix is used for each new file uploaded to the S3 location as a result of inserting data to the table. You might instead use a bucket named 'furniture-retailcatalog-us'. S3 is accessed using web-based protocols that use standard HTTP(S) and a REST-based application programming interface (API). Representational state However, you must configure your client to use S3-managed keys for accessing encrypted data. WebThe TLS/SSL page on the Advanced Site Settings dialog allows you to configure options of TLS/SSL protocols for FTPS, WebDAVS and S3 . The following example specifies an IP address and port for an https server: Only the S3 endpoint is supported. You can specify options to test the ability to access an S3 bucket with a configuration file, and optionally upload data to or download data from files in the bucket. The following is not tested but it should give you an idea of how to set it up for your case. FabricPool utilizes the object store name as the FQDN (fully qualified domain name) to access the bucket. Create an s3 external table by specifying an s3 protocol URL in the CREATE EXTERNAL TABLE command, LOCATION clause. All the information can be found here. - the incident has nothing to do with me; can I use this this way? You can use Amazon S3 to store and retrieve any amount of data at any time, from anywhere on the If the files contain an optional header row, the column names in the header row cannot contain a newline character (\n) or a carriage return (\r). Most modern browsers limit TCP connections to one server. Note: When you use the Amazon S3 static website endpoint, connections between CloudFront and Amazon S3 are available only over HTTP. WebThe Amazon AWS S3 REST API protocol is an active outbound protocol that collects AWS CloudTrail logs from Amazon S3 buckets. To take advantage of the parallel processing performed by the Greenplum Database segment instances, the files in the S3 location for read-only s3 tables should be similar in size and the number of files should allow for multiple segments to download the data from the S3 location. For example, if the Greenplum Database system consists of 16 segments and there was sufficient network bandwidth, creating 16 files in the S3 location allows each segment to download a file from the S3 location. Because Amazon S3 allows a maximum of 10,000 parts for multipart uploads, the minimum chunksize value of 8MB supports a maximum insert size of 80GB per Greenplum database segment. Not the answer you're looking for? If you preorder a special airline meal (e.g. s3 protocol vs https - bannerelkarchitect.com The s3 protocol recognizes gzip and deflate compressed files and automatically decompresses the files. s3 Protocol AWS Server-Side Encryption Support, About Providing the S3 Authentication Credentials, About Specifying the Configuration File Location, http://docs.aws.amazon.com/general/latest/gr/rande.html#s3_region, Listing Keys Hierarchically Using a Prefix and Delimiter, Protecting Data Using Server-Side Encryption, Protecting Data Using Server-Side Encryption with Amazon S3-Managed Encryption Keys (SSE-S3). Follow the steps to configure a CloudFront distribution with the S3 endpoint type that you want to use as the origin: This configuration allows public read access on your website's bucket. [closed], http://furniture.retailcatalog.us/products/2061/6262u9665.jpg, http://furniture.retailcatalog.us.s3.amazonaws.com/products/2061/6262u9665.jpg, https://furniture.retailcatalog.us/products/2061/6262u9665.jpg, https://furniture.retailcatalog.us.s3.amazonaws.com/products/2061/6262u9665.jpg, http://docs.amazonwebservices.com/AmazonS3/latest/dev/VirtualHosting.html, http://aws.amazon.com/cloudfront/custom-ssl-domains, docs.amazonwebservices.com/AmazonS3/latest/dev/, aws.amazon.com/cloudfront/custom-ssl-domains, https://s3.amazonaws.com/furniture.retailcatalog.us/products/2061/6262u9665.jpg, http://joonhachu.blogspot.com/2010/09/helpful-tip-for-amazon-s3-urls-for-ssl.html, How Intuit democratizes AI development across teams through reusability. If you run the utility without any options, it sends a template configuration file to STDOUT. is software-defined and is 100% open source under GNU AGPL v3. For example, Swift doesnt have anything to do with billing, whereas S3 buckets can be tied to Amazons billing system. From the awesome comments below, here are some clarifications: this is NOT a question about HTTPS versus HTTP or the sensitivity of my data. I don't use AWS on a regular basis, but my recollection is this: If it only passes through Amazon's internal networks (in the same availability zones), you don't get charged for the traffic, but if passes through their ingress/egress then you pay for it. SS3-SE is not supported when accessing files in S3 compatible services. Amazon Simple Storage Service See pxf:// Protocol. only a few years late to the game, but ssl cnames work with cloudfront.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up, Permission denied (publickey). The s3 protocol is used in a URL that specifies the location of an Amazon S3 bucket and a prefix to use for reading or writing files in the bucket. Amazon Simple Storage Service Documentation "UNPROTECTED PRIVATE KEY FILE!" July 20, 2021 Enabling Native S3 Applications to Enjoy the Worlds Fastest File System The default section is named default. Not the answer you're looking for? Sure, your assets won't have an elegant domain, but how many customers inspect the html or underlying requests and tsk tsk tsk at the domain url? Use the section parameter to specify the name of the configuration file section from which the s3 protocol reads configuration parameters. This configuration restricts access by setting up a custom Referer header on the distribution. For information about the S3 endpoints supported by each signing process, see http://docs.aws.amazon.com/general/latest/gr/rande.html#s3_region.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? The difference between the phonemes /p/ and /b/ in Japanese. For example, consider the following 5 files that each have the S3_endpoint named s3-us-west-2.amazonaws.com and the bucket_name test1: Wildcard characters are not supported in an S3_prefix; however, the S3 prefix functions as if a wildcard character immediately followed the prefix itself. If the configuration parameter is set, the environment variables are ignored. Your PDF is being created and will be ready soon. This is the actual storage for the S3 protocol with up to 1,000 buckets per You can find your distribution's domain name in the. You are responsible for configuring and starting the server, and each Greenplum Database segment host must be able to access the server. You may choose an alternate location for the s3 protocol configuration file by specifying the optional config or config_server parameters in the LOCATION URL: You can simplify the configuration by using a single configuration file that resides in the same file system location on each segment host. The pxf protocol can also access data in external Hadoop systems (HDFS, Hive, HBase), and SQL databases. Hedvig Cluster Deployment Guide Relation between transaction data and transaction id. Is this possible? If the server requires an authentication with a client certificate, specify a path to one in the Client certificate file box. Can Martian regolith be easily melted with microwaves? The maximum chunksize value of 128MB supports a maximum insert size 1.28TB per segment. What protocol does S3 use? - Quora Why are physically impossible and logically impossible concepts considered separate in terms of probability? Uncheck Reuse TLS/SSL session ID for data connections, when there is an interoperability problem with your FTPS server when reusing the TLS/SSL session ID. The AWS Access Key Id does not exist in our records. Why would a Image Hosting website, such as Imgur, use AWS EC2 instances over S3 buckets for uploads? To use a custom domain with HTTPS, select, Update the DNS records for your domain to point your website's CNAME to your CloudFront distribution's domain name. This is associated with an SVM. To find out more about the cookies we use, see our privacy policy. SSE-S3 encrypts your object data as it writes to disk, and transparently decrypts the data for you when you access it. I found that there is a fair deal of overhead when uploading a lot of small files to S3. This method is slower than plain HTTP, and can only be proxied with Python 2.7 or newer Use HTTPS protocol [Yes]: On some networks all internet access must go through a HTTP proxy. There can be at most one proxy parameter in the configuration file. To learn more, see our tips on writing great answers.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. cloud, every Kubernetes distribution, the private cloud and the edge. This is a response I got from their Premium Services. WebSimple Storage Service (S3) is an object store interface protocol that was invented by Amazon. rev2023.3.3.43278. SSL You can specify a proxy with the s3 protocol configuration parameter proxy or an environment variable. Although the S3_prefix is an optional part of the syntax, you should always include an S3 prefix for both writable and read-only s3 tables to separate datasets as part of the CREATE EXTERNAL TABLE syntax. Particularly TLS 1.2 and TLS 1.3 are new and some servers do not implement them correctly. There's also the new, "I don't always bank online, but when I do, I use HTTP. Connect and share knowledge within a single location that is structured and easy to search. For information about the environment variables, see s3 Protocol Proxy Support. Native to. If you specify an S3_prefix, then the s3 protocol selects all files that start with the specified prefix as data files for the external table. Getting started with a secure static website, Granting read-only permission to an anonymous user.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Advertisement Identify where you plan to locate the configuration file, and note the location and configuration option (if applicable). Want to improve this question? The Greenplum Database s3 protocol URL must include the S3 endpoint hostname. (adsbygoogle = window.adsbygoogle || []).push({}); To reveal this page you need to select FTP or WebDAV file protocol and enable Encryption on Login dialog or select S3 protocol. The Weka Limitless Data Platform now has a fully compliant native S3 protocol access in line with its multi-protocol capabilities, making it the ultimate high-performance solution for S3 native appliances! You can point them to accounts that have a hierarchical namespace without having to modify them. Cache Coherence I Wekas S3 front end has comprehensive S3 API support including Bucket Lifecycle, Policy, Object Tagging, and Object Multipart support. Refer to Protecting Data Using Server-Side Encryption in the AWS documentation for additional information about AWS Server-Side Encryption. Refer to documentation of page sections: Using Kolmogorov complexity to measure difficulty of problems? Error using SSH into Amazon EC2 Instance (AWS). An example configuration file follows: You can use the Greenplum Database gpcheckcloud utility to test the s3 protocol configuration file. For information about the Amazon S3 endpoints see http://docs.aws.amazon.com/general/latest/gr/rande.html#s3_region. You can specify a different URL for each protocol by setting the appropriate environment variable. Amazon Simple Storage Service (Amazon S3) provides secure, durable, highly-scalable object storage. >, Hedvig Object Storage Configuration For read-only s3 tables, the S3 file prefix is optional. For more information, see Setting permissions for website access. This example specifies an Amazon S3 endpoint that uses the region parameter.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. S3 access is in addition to POSIX, NFS, SMB, NVIDIA GPUDirect Storage, and CSI plug-in. Wait for your DNS changes to propagate and for the previous DNS entries to expire. See also: This is good, but it bypassing static website hosting rules, such as redirect rules to index.html. If the NEWLINE parameter is not specified in the CREATE EXTERNAL TABLE command, the newline character must be identical in all data files for specific prefix. For information about S3 buckets and folders, see the Amazon S3 documentation https://aws.amazon.com/documentation/s3/. Except for when the answer is "No". 1. On premises setup of infrastructure is much costlier than to just upload your data on the AWS S3 using few clicks. 2. S3 provides storage classe Is Your Data Infrastructure Starving Your GPU-Driven AI? example cdn.example.com points to randomstring.cloudfront.net which points to your s3 bucket.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. If you want to go back just remove the 2nd statement: Don't forget to put your bucket name at yourbucketnamehere.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. 186 These cookies are used to collect information about how you interact with our website and allow us to remember you. Using indicator constraint with two variables. AWS signature version 4 signing process is supported. This is actually a issue with the way SSL validates names containing a period, '. 1997-document.write(new Date().getFullYear()); Commvault Systems Inc. All Rights Reserved. WebAmazon S3 allows both HTTP and HTTPS requests.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. In Dungeon World, is the Bard's Arcane Art subject to the same failure outcomes as other spells? You must ensure that the chunksize setting can support the anticipated table size of your table. MinIO offers high-performance, S3 compatible object storage. It depends how you define serverless. The definition I use is: An online service where the client has no visibility of the underlying compute se The s3 protocol does not use the slash character (/) as a delimiter, so a slash character following a prefix is treated as part of the prefix itself. Not the answer you're looking for? Greenplum Database can access an s3 protocol configuration file when the file is located on each segment host or when the file is served up by an http/https server. Linear Algebra - Linear transformation question. Unfortunately your "friendly" CNAME will cause host name mismatch when validating the certificate, therefore you cannot really use it for a secure connection. I went to check How safe is it to talk to S3 without SSL when running in EC2?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? To learn more, see our tips on writing great answers. Download Pricing. Uses an SSL/TLS certificate from AWS Certificate Manager (ACM), Uses CloudFront Response Header Policies to add security headers to every server response. To learn more, see our tips on writing great answers. If you preorder a special airline meal (e.g. Deny all HTTP requests to the bucket in question using the condition aws:SecureTransport: false. Amazon S3 - Wikipedia Find centralized, trusted content and collaborate around the technologies you use most. We've documented this behavior here: http://docs.amazonwebservices.com/AmazonS3/latest/dev/BucketRestrictions.html, The only straight-forward fix for this is to use a bucket name that does not contain that character.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? A big missing feature of S3 is accepting custom certificates for your domains. The s3 protocol configuration file is a text file that contains named sections and parameters. For writable s3 tables, you must ensure that the chunksize setting can support the anticipated table size of your table. S3 s3:// Protocol | Pivotal Greenplum Docs This process is then repeated as necessary on each segment until the insert operation completes. Do you want to make http requests redirect to https? See Using the gpcheckcloud Utility. Wekas data platform unifies both NVMe SSD and HDD media in a single namespace, providing fast object-over-NVMe flash and capacity object with HDD-enabled object storage from multiple partners. For example. out of S3 transparently decrypts data during read operations of encrypted files accessed via readable external tables you create using the s3 protocol. The segment data directory, prefix, and ID are set when you initialize a Greenplum Database system. This is the perfect solution for web developers without a devops or sys-admin team. >, Hedvig S3 Protocol-Compatible Object Storage User Guide because they are from between two services that are both within Amazon's network. ", @aaaristo If you're uploading to the same region, it shouldn't generally hit the public internet (which you can, again, verify with traceroute). For example, if your bucket is in the us-west-2 (Oregon) region, you can do this: As previously stated, it's not directly possible, but you can set up Apache or nginx + SSL on a EC2 instance, CNAME your desired domain to that, and reverse-proxy to the (non-custom domain) S3 URLs. WebThe s3 protocol is used in a URL that specifies the location of an Amazon S3 bucket and a prefix to use for reading or writing files in the bucket. Here you allow your incoming traffic but refuse the non SSL one. Learn About HPC Storage, HPC Storage Architecture and Use Cases, Network File System (NFS) and AI Workloads. I poked around in the S3 docs and finally found a small note about it on the Virtual Hosting page: Just got it! Does Counterspell prevent from any further spells being cast on a given turn?